It takes something special to stand out at the top end of the local real estate market but this Drouin home has all the right qualities.

This Hopetoun Road property has all the style, the amenity and the location to command attention even in this robust West Gippsland market.

There is so much more than a great family home on offer, with extensive integrated indoor and outdoor living, private formal lounge space and a dedicated theatre room downstairs, four grand bedrooms and unrivalled shedding and out buildings – creating an environmen­t just perfect for a relaxed family lifestyle.

Immaculate presentati­on extends from the interior to the one acre plus garden setting which includes private areas for peaceful contemplat­ion, mature shade trees, a sealed driveway and beautiful lawns.

Central to everything inside is the stunning kitchen which is state of the art and overlooks a magnificen­t dining area with an unusual vaulted ceiling and comfortabl­e family room.

High end stainless appliances, stone bench tops, soft close drawers and extensive bench space are just a few of the features.

Striking polished timber floors extend throughout much of the living space with luxe carpets in the more formal rooms and bedrooms complement­ed by beautiful selections of window dressings, colours, fixtures and trims – the attention to detail throughout this home is impeccable!

Verandahs open east from the family room and extend across much of the front of the home and an amazing outdoor room opens west via stunning French doors from the dining room.

This pavilion is adorned with a gas log fire and blinds on every side – a sensationa­l space for entertaini­ng which spills onto the lawn of the level rear garden.

All four bedrooms and deluxe main bathroom are on this main level, two have walk in robes and the main is a beautifull­y proportion­ed room with twin walk in robes and a stunning private ensuite.

Also on this level is an oversized garage, home office, two walk in linen/stores, family bathroom and a great mudroom connected to the laundry.

On the lower level is a massive two car plus auto garage, the dedicated theatre room and another alfresco, this time overlookin­g the front gardens.

A sweeping sealed driveway passes through an avenue of trees from Hopetoun Road and there are excellent views from the home in its elevated site.

The drive continues to a large shed at the rear of the land which has two auto roller doors, three phase power, a large workshop, kitchen and bathroom plus there’s extensive turning/parking space.

Other noteworthy features in a very long list include 18 solar panels and 5kw inverter, 2 x 26,000 litre tanks plus there’s town water.
